11385 vs 87114
Side-by-side comparison (2022 Census data).
| Metric | 11385 | 87114 |
|---|---|---|
| State | New York | New Mexico |
| Population | 105,521 | 67,805 |
| Median Income | $85,127 | $77,743 |
| Median Home Value | $834,400 | $272,400 |
| Median Rent | $1,857 | $1,220 |
| Median Age | 36.0 | 37.3 |
| Poverty Rate | 11.5% | 11.2% |
| Bachelor's Degree+ | 33.1% | 39.9% |
| Homeownership | 30.1% | 68.2% |
| Unemployment | 6.3% | 5.0% |
